Eric Church honored the late Chris Cornell (Soundgarden, Audioslave frontman), by covering Soundgarden’s “Rusty Cage” at his show (May 19th) in Washington, D.C. at Verizon Center on his Holdin’ My Own Tour. Before his performance, Church had mentioned Chris Cornell, who unexpectedly died from an apparent suicide after a concert just two days prior this this live cover (May 17th). Eric Church explained that Johnny Cash has done a version of Cornell’s “Rusty Cage” in 1996, and stated that his cover would be mirroring that of Cash’s take on the track.
